Montagny 1er Cru Les Vignes Longues

This elegant white wine from Domaine Cottenceau captures the pure essence of Chardonnay grown on limestone-rich soils in southern Burgundy. The 2023 vintage reveals delicate aromas of white flowers, citrus and a hint of hazelnut, leading to a lively, well-balanced palate with a long, mineral finish. The Cottenceau family’s passion and precision shine through every sip, offering both freshness and depth. It’s perfect to share over a seafood dinner or creamy poultry dish. Serve it slightly chilled, around 12°C, to enjoy its full aromatic potential and refined texture. A true gem for Burgundy lovers.

Savigny-Les-Beaunes Les Guettotes

This elegant Pinot Noir from one of Burgundy’s most talented young winemakers, Marthe Henry, captures the soul of Savigny-lès-Beaune. Expect delicate red fruit aromas—think cherries and raspberries—layered with subtle floral notes and a hint of spice. On the palate, it’s silky, balanced, and full of charm, reflecting both tradition and modern finesse. Each sip reveals the care and precision of Marthe’s artisanal approach, making it a true gem for Burgundy lovers. Serve it slightly cool, around 15–16°C, to let its freshness and complexity shine beautifully at the table.

Santenay Blanc Les Biévaux

This elegant white Burgundy from Domaine Marthe Henry captures the charm and finesse of Santenay’s limestone soils. The winemaker, known for her delicate touch and respect for tradition, crafts a wine that blends freshness with subtle richness. Expect aromas of ripe pear, white flowers, and a hint of toasted almond, balanced by a lively minerality. It’s a wine that feels both refined and inviting, perfect for sharing over a good meal or savouring on its own. Serve it slightly chilled, around 12°C, to let its full bouquet and texture unfold beautifully in the glass.
